The frequency of anti-theft hard tags is radio frequency 8.2mhz or acoustic magnetic 58kmhz. They are used with anti-theft system.The detecting distance is generally 1-1.8m. EAS system will issue an alarm if customers take the goods out of the shop without unlocking tags.
Hard tags are widely used in supermarkets, clothing stores, shopping malls, etc. And can be reused for 1-2 years.
